在今天的数字时代,数据库技术就像是一座神秘的灯塔,引导着我们在这个信息爆炸的时代中游刃有余地航行,想象一下,你正在经营一家繁忙的在线书店,每秒钟都有新的书籍加入库存,客户们的浏览历史和个人喜好需要被精确记录,这就是数据库技术发挥作用的地方——它如同一座高效的仓库,存储、管理和检索信息,使得业务运营更加顺畅。
让我们来简单了解一下数据库是什么,数据库,就好比一本有序的电话簿,其中每个条目都有其独特的标识(键)和对应的信息(值),你可以轻松地添加新书(插入数据),查询特定作者的作品(查找或搜索),或者更新库存数量(更新数据),这个比喻虽然直观,但现代数据库已经远远超越了这个概念,它可以处理大量数据,支持复杂查询,并能提供实时分析。
关系型数据库,如MySQL或Oracle,就像一个传统图书馆,书籍按类别和编号排列,每本书都有详细的元数据,它们通过表格的形式组织数据,用表格间的关联来表示事物之间的关系,而非关系型数据库,如MongoDB,更像是一本杂志,信息以文档形式存在,更适合处理半结构化或非结构化数据,比如社交媒体帖子。
SQL(结构化查询语言)是操作这些数据库的通用语言,它让你能够对数据进行各种操作,比如创建表、查询数据、修改记录等,就像烹饪,你可以使用SQL来准备你的数据大餐。
随着大数据和人工智能的崛起,我们开始接触到了更高级的数据管理工具,如NoSQL和Apache Hadoop,这些技术不仅能够处理海量数据,还能实现数据的分布式存储和处理,就像是在大海上建立了一座数据岛屿,帮助我们在复杂的环境中保持数据的完整性。
掌握数据库技术并不只是为了处理书籍那么简单,它能在医疗、金融、电商等领域发挥关键作用,医生可以利用医疗数据库追踪患者的病历,银行可以依赖于交易数据库防止欺诈,电商网站则依赖于用户行为数据库个性化推荐。
数据库技术是现代科技的基石,它为我们提供了存储、组织和提取信息的强大工具,无论你是数据科学家,还是业务分析师,或是任何日常使用电子设备的人,理解数据库的基本工作原理都是至关重要的,因为在这个数字化的世界里,数据就是新的石油,而数据库技术就是那台高效的开采机器,下一次当你欣赏数据可视化的图表时,不妨想象一下那些幕后默默工作的数据库英雄们。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。